In recent years, the importance of Child Car Seats has escalated dramatically in China. According to the China Automotive Technology and Research Center, child safety seats have been shown to reduce injuries by up to 71% during accidents. Despite this, a survey by the Ministry of Public Security revealed that only 30% of parents use child car seats. This raises serious concerns about child safety on the roads.

Keeping child car seats clean and well-maintained is essential. Frequent check-ups can help extend their lifespan and ensure safety. Start by inspecting the straps. Look for any signs of fraying or wear. It’s vital to replace them if they show damage. Regularly clean the seat cover, as spills and crumbs can attract unwanted pests. Many covers are machine washable, making cleaning easier.
When not in use, store the car seat in a cool, dry place. Extreme temperatures can weaken materials over time. It’s also wise to check for any recalls or safety notices related to your seat model. Many parents overlook this step. An outdated or recalled model can compromise your child's safety. Make it a habit to review safety guidelines frequently. Remember that proper installation is as crucial as maintenance. A secure fit ensures maximum protection during travel.
